Milne: This office is in receipt of the revised plans dated 8/19/96 for the above address. These plans have been revie�ved and the following issues remain to be addressed from our last letter to you: 1. Please review the proposed top of peastone�elevation which appears to be inaccurately calculated. This elevation is crucial to the breakout issue because of the mounded leaching facility. 2. Please clarify the proposed versus existing contours over and surrounding the leaching facility. The elevations of the proposed and existing contours must be clearly labelled. The elevation of the peastone (breakout elevation) must be carried out a minimum of 15' from the edge of peastone to avoid breakout of leachate. Please submit four revised plans for revie�v by this department. Additionally, prior to final approval, a Title V application signed by a licensed installer and a $50.00 permit fee must be submitted to this office.
